Weathering the Risks: Roofing Contractor Insurance Explained
As a construction contractor, you're constantly dealing with hazards. From property loss and personal injury to liability, the potential for costly events is always there. That’s where contractor insurance comes in. This crucial protection helps shield your business from significant financial setbacks and lawsuit repercussions. It typically includes general responsibility, which safeguards you against claims of injury or damage to others, along with employee’s comp, crucial for covering employee injuries on the job. Furthermore, consider building insurance for protecting your tools, equipment, and vehicles—essential assets needed for a thriving building operation.
Creating a Protection Net: Vital Building Insurance Coverage
The construction business is fraught with hazards, making comprehensive insurance policies absolutely vital. Safeguarding your investment from potential damages requires a strategic safety net. This includes several key areas; failure to address them can result in significant financial repercussions. Here’s a glimpse at some critical types of insurance:
General Liability Insurance – Protects against bodily damage and property damage caused by your operations .
Workers' Compensation Insurance - Covers medical treatment and lost income for employees harmed on the job.
Commercial Property Insurance – Shields your equipment, materials, and tools from damage due to fire, theft, or vandalism.
Builder's Risk Insurance - Specifically designed to cover a project under development , protecting against perils like storms, fires and collapse.
Professional Liability (Errors & Omissions) Insurance – Important for architects and engineers, shielding them from claims of negligence or errors in their designs.
Careful planning and consultation with an qualified insurance professional are crucial to ensuring your construction project has the appropriate protection it deserves.
